Crafting eye-catching banner ads is critical for online success. To increase your click-through rates and engage audience attention, consider these tested design strategies. First, harness high-quality visuals that are relevant to your target demographic. Incorporate bold colors and clear messaging that transmits your value proposition instantly. , Additionally, tailor your banner ads for various screen sizes to ensure ideal viewing experience across devices. Lastly, perform A/B testing to identify the most successful designs and regularly refine your strategy for unparalleled results.

Banner Ad Anatomy: Key Elements for Success
Crafting a successful banner ad requires more than just catchy visuals. It demands a strategic understanding of the key elements that capture attention and drive conversions. To achieve this, your banner ads should include powerful headlines that immediately engage users' interest. Pair these with concise and clear calls to action that encourage clicks.
A strong visual structure is also crucial, guiding the viewer's eye toward the most significant information. Remember to adjust your ad size and placement for maximum visibility on different platforms. Finally, don't forget to experiment with various elements to determine what resonates best with your target audience.

Display Ads: Finding the Right Format for Your Campaign
When crafting a successful online advertising initiative, selecting the optimal banner ad format is crucial. Banner ads come in a variety of shapes and sizes, each with its unique advantages. Understanding these different formats empowers you to choose the best approach for your specific marketing goals.
- Display Banners: These are the classic rectangular banners that adorn websites. They can be static or animated, and offer a wide range of creative options.
- Top Banner Ads: These long, narrow banners sit at the top of web pages, capturing viewer attention as they scroll.
- Square Banners: These ads strike a balance between visibility and space usage. They work well for showcasing product images.
To maximize your results, consider your target market and the specific message you want to convey. Experiment with different banner ad formats and analyze their success to refine your advertising strategy over time.
